How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 37201?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
37201 Studio Apartments | $1,904 | $999 | $3,997 |
37201 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,359 | $1,150 | $6,270 |
37201 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,970 | $1,400 | $15,991 |
37201 3 Bedroom Apartments | $5,160 | $2,899 | $35,562 |
37201 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,651 | $3,504 | $3,799 |

Frequently Asked Questions about the 37201 ZIP Code Apartments with Washer/Dryer
What is the Cheapest Washer/Dryer apartment in 37201?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in 37201 with Washer/Dryer is at Reflections listed at $1,301.
How much is the average rent for 37201 Apartments with Washer/Dryer?
The average rent for a Apartment in 37201 with Washer/Dryer is $1,767.
What is the largest 37201 Apartment for rent with Washer/Dryer?
Today's Apartment with Washer/Dryer and the most square footage in 37201 is a 1,221 square feet unit starting from $1,590 at Winthrop West.
What is the average size for 37201 Apartments for rent with Washer/Dryer?
The average size for a rental with Washer/Dryer in 37201 is currently at 777 sq ft.
